Claire Smith B.Ed. (Hons)

Claire is a qualified cheerleading coach and trains STARSHINE.

NOTE: Due to illness, Claire will be on long-term sick leave from August 2010

Claire trained with Central Scotland Ballet School from the age of 3. She was awarded Distinction for her Grade 8 and advanced ballet exams from the Royal Academy of Dance. She was a Scottish Ballet and Ballet West Associate and performed with Ballet West and European Ballet.  She also won 4 consecutive scholarships from the Royal Academy of Dance and danced in musical theatre productions across Scotland.

Claire was the first student to win our Millennium trophy.

She is a PE teacher in a local High School, and is a fully qualified cheer teacher. She has won many national titles in cheerleading and trains STARSHINE cheerleaders.

Claire also teaches ballet for Scotland’s newest fulltime dance school, Dance Academy at Denny High and is a supply teacher for our ballet and jazz classes.
